This home has some nice acreage with it! Definitely a fixer upper, but for Massachusetts the price isn’t bad. The home was built in 1940. It is located on 29 acres in Shutesbury, Massachusetts. The home features a stone foundation, hardwood floors and vintage light fixtures. There are hiking trails on the property. Three bedrooms, one bathroom and 1,283 square feet. $299,900
